Xtra-Guard® Performance Cable Overview
Alpha Wire's Xtra-Guard cables are engineered for extreme environments, providing reliability and durability to minimize downtime. These cables have been a preferred choice for engineers for over three decades due to their robust design.
Design and Specifications
Xtra-Guard cables feature a round construction for easy installation and routing. They are available in nearly 5000 standard constructions with a wide range of gauges, conductor counts, shielding options, and jacket colors. Key features include:
  • 2 to 80 conductors, available as single conductors or pairs
  • 28 – 14 AWG stranded conductors for flexibility
  • Various shielding options: unshielded, aluminum/polyester, and Supra-Shield® foil/braid
Applications
Xtra-Guard cables are suitable for various industries, including automotive, industrial, marine, medical, military, mining, petrochemical, semiconductor, solar, and wind power.
Product Variants
  • Xtra-Guard 1: High performance PVC cable
  • Xtra-Guard 2: Oil and abrasion-resistant
  • Xtra-Guard 3: Direct burial without conduit
  • Xtra-Guard 4: Advanced temperature and chemical performance
  • Xtra-Guard 5: Maximum chemical and temperature resistance
  • Xtra-Guard Flex: Suitable for a variety of flexing applications
Performance Ratings
The cables are rated for high and low temperatures, UV, oil, water, chemical resistance, abrasion, direct burial, EMI protection, and high flex/continuous flex applications. Each variant is rated differently based on these parameters.
Xtra-Guard 1 Detailed Specifications
Xtra-Guard 1 cables are available in 300 V and 600 V unshielded, multiconductor configurations. They feature:
  • Operating temperature: -30°C to +105°C
  • Stranded tinned copper conductors with premium PVC insulation and jacket
  • UV resistance and availability in multiple colors
  • UL and CSA flammability ratings
These cables are available in various lengths and can be cut to custom lengths as needed.

Overview:The document provides detailed specifications for Alpha Wire's Xtra-Guard 4 cable series, focusing on multiconductor and multipair configurations with various shielding options. These cables are designed for advanced temperature and chemical performance, suitable for industrial applications.
Specifications:
  • Voltage Ratings:Available in 300 V and 600 V configurations.
  • Temperature Range:Operating temperatures from -50°C to +125°C.
  • Conductor Material:Stranded tinned copper conductors.
  • Insulation and Jacket:Made from Thermoplastic Elastomer (TPE).
  • Shielding Options:Foil shield, Supra-Shield (foil and braid), and unshielded options.
Conductor Details:
  • 24 AWG:0.23 mm², stranding 7/32, insulation thickness 0.016 inch (0.41 mm).
  • 22 AWG:0.35 mm², stranding 7/30, insulation thickness 0.016 inch (0.41 mm).
  • 20 AWG:0.56 mm², stranding 7/28, insulation thickness 0.016 inch (0.41 mm).
  • 18 AWG:0.81 mm², stranding 16/30, insulation thickness 0.016 inch (0.41 mm).
  • 16 AWG:1.23 mm², stranding 19/0.0117, insulation thickness 0.016 inch (0.41 mm).
  • 14 AWG:2.08 mm², stranding 41/30, insulation thickness 0.032 inch (0.81 mm).
Color Coding:Conductors are color-coded according to international standards, with nine jacket colors available, black being standard.
Certifications:
  • UL AWM 20237 and 20238
  • UL PLTC
  • CSA AWM I/II A/B FT1
  • MSHA P-07-KA070017-MSHA
  • NEC Class 1, Div 2

Overview:The document provides detailed specifications for Alpha Wire's Xtra-Guard® Standard Flex Control Cable, designed for light to moderate flex applications. It covers both shielded and unshielded multiconductor cables rated at 600 V, suitable for various industrial applications.
Specifications:
  • Voltage Rating:600 V
  • Temperature Range:-5°C to +90°C (flexing), -40°C to +90°C (stationary)
  • Conductor Material:Finely stranded bare copper
  • Insulation:Lubricated PVC
  • Jacket:Oil-resistant PVC, available in slate or black color
  • Shielding (for shielded versions):Tinned copper braid with 85% coverage
Availability:Cables are available in lengths of 100 ft (30.5 m), 500 ft (152 m), 1000 ft (305 m), or bulk, cut to length.
Conductor Color Coding:
  • Numbered black or red conductors
  • 1 yellow/green ground conductor
FIT® Tubing Recommendations:
  • FIT-FLEX: Highly flexible, cross-linked silicone rubber
  • FIT-650: Chemical/temperature resistant cross-linked fluoroelastomer
Product Variants:
  • Unshielded Multiconductor:Suitable for continuous flex control applications with up to 14 million flex life cycles.
  • Shielded Multiconductor:Includes a tinned copper braid shield for additional protection.
Wire Sizes and Construction:The document lists various wire sizes from 20 AWG to 2 AWG, detailing stranding, insulation thickness, nominal diameter, and jacket thickness for each part number.
Applications:These cables are designed for use in control applications requiring flexibility and durability, such as C-Track or high flexing environments.
Compliance:The cables meet UL AWM 2587, CSA AWM I/II A/B FT1, and CE standards.
